Mid Sleeper Beds

The key advantage of mid sleeper beds is that children can utilize the area beneath their bed as a play location. This can work well for children into their pre-teens and if the bed is designed with storage components such as a desk, racks or drawers the functionality of this space is boosted even further.

Some of our mid sleeper beds have the option to add on a childrens slide too, using more entertainment for your child. While this does not increase the safety of the bed if they are to go up and down by themselves, it will make their bed more interesting and provide them with an additional aspect to take pleasure in.

The lower height of a mid sleeper makes it preferable for younger children than a high bunk or cabin bed. The steps are shorter and simpler to navigate making it much easier for kids to get in and out of bed alone.

Unlike high beds, where jumping from the top is discouraged, mid sleepers are often developed with a guard rail so this can provide additional defense for kids ought to they fall from their bed. This does not always get rid of the requirement for precaution such as a bed mattress protector, nevertheless, and these are still highly encouraged.

Much of our mid sleeper beds are themed so that your child can personalise their space and feel like they are in their favourite area such as a pirate ship or castle. Some likewise featured a tent-like canvas which can be curtained over the top of their bed for included fun.

Numerous of our mid sleeper beds likewise consist of a pull out desk so that your child can study or finish their homework. Having a desk within the space of their cabin bed can minimize storage and furnishings expenses, and it also implies that they do not need to produce a separate office at home. This is great if your child has an interest in illustration, writing or other imaginative hobbies and can assist them to develop and improve their skills as they mature.
Loft Beds

Loft beds use up less flooring space than bunk beds and enable you to utilize the area beneath for a playroom, desk or storage. They're a fantastic option for kids who desire to be close to their moms and dads and siblings, while also providing them with a personal area where they can check out or do research. Nevertheless, before you purchase a loft bed for your kids, it's essential to consider some bottom lines.

For example, if you're searching for a low loft bed with slide, check to ensure the ladder or stairs are sturdy and safe and secure. This can prevent accidents and injuries throughout sleep or play. It's likewise an excellent concept to teach your children safe climbing and descent methods. Furthermore, make certain the mattress fits comfortably within the frame to prevent gaps, which could be entrapment hazards for little kids.

Toddler Beds

A toddler bed is an excellent choice for children who are ready to move away from the safety of baby cribs but aren't rather all set to oversleep routine twin-sized beds. They likewise offer parents the peace of mind that features knowing their kids are still close to the ground. Most of the bed frames available are crafted from tough wood with long lasting wooden slats to use mattress assistance. The beds can hold a maximum of 50 pounds and are advised for kids up to 5 years old.


girls bunk bed with slide  are typically built lower to the floor than typical beds, which is great for a few reasons. Initially, it makes it much easier for the kids to get in and out of bed themselves. Second, it can help prevent accidental falls considering that they will not have as far to fall. However, if your kids do fall off the bed it will offer them a sense of the same security they had in their cribs and might motivate them to learn how to securely leave their beds by themselves.

Before making the switch, make certain your kids are physically and mentally prepared for a brand-new sleeping plan. This can take a while, so be patient with them and motivate them to use a preferred blanket or stuffed animal for comfort. It can also be valuable to keep your child's bedtime routine constant, as they grow on consistency.

As soon as your kids have adapted to their new beds, it's crucial to verify the room for any potential risks. This consists of covering electrical outlets, guaranteeing there are no windows they can crawl out of and making sure all medications are locked away or high enough to be out of reach.
